ABOUT DNV TALKS ENERGY – FACE THE FACTS
What it will take to achieve the challenging goal of net zero emissions? DNV talks to Shell International about their ambitions for the future and the possible routes for the evolution of the future energy system.
Towards a future of net zero emissions
In this week’s episode, we discuss with Brian Davis, Vice President, Integrated Energy Solutions at Shell International on what it will take for the world to achieve the challenging goal of net zero emissions; how long it will take; and what organizations, nations and their citizens will need to do to help to achieve this aim. We also discuss how the pace of change will differ for developed and developing countries, and the impact that this will have on the overall goal.
All interviews in this series were hosted by Mathias Steck, Executive Vice President Asia Pacific, DNV – Energy.
